How Poor Insulation Can Increase Your HVAC Costs

Many homeowners assume high HVAC costs are caused only by an aging air conditioning system. In reality, your home’s insulation plays a major role in how efficiently your system operates. When insulation is weak or missing, cool air escapes and heat enters much more easily. This forces your HVAC system to run longer and work harder, especially in Florida’s extreme heat and humidity. Over time, that extra strain can increase energy bills and reduce overall comfort throughout your home.

Understanding the Role of Insulation in HVAC Efficiency

Insulation acts as a barrier between your home’s conditioned air and the outdoor environment. During Florida summers, it helps keep cool air inside while preventing heat from entering your home. Without adequate insulation, your HVAC system must run longer to maintain comfortable temperatures.

A properly insulated home reduces strain on your air conditioner and helps maintain more consistent indoor comfort. It also improves overall energy efficiency by reducing the amount of cooling your system must provide throughout the day.

The Financial Impact of Poor Insulation on HVAC Costs

Poor insulation often leads to higher energy bills. When conditioned air escapes through walls, ceilings, or attics, your HVAC system compensates by running more frequently. Those longer run times increase energy consumption and monthly utility costs.

In addition to higher bills, inadequate insulation can contribute to premature wear on HVAC components. Compressors, blower motors, and other parts experience greater strain when systems operate longer than necessary. Over time, this can lead to more frequent repairs and a shorter system lifespan.

Identifying Signs of Inadequate Insulation

Many homeowners do not realize their insulation is underperforming until comfort issues appear. Certain warning signs can indicate that conditioned air is escaping from the home.

Common signs include:

  • Uneven temperatures
  • High energy bills despite normal usage
  • Hot or cold spots throughout the home
  • HVAC systems that run constantly
  • Difficulty maintaining thermostat settings

If you notice these issues, poor insulation may be contributing to the problem. A professional evaluation can help determine whether insulation improvements are needed.

Effective Solutions to Improve Insulation and Lower HVAC Costs

Improving insulation can significantly reduce HVAC costs and improve comfort. In many homes, the attic is one of the most important areas to address. Adding or upgrading attic insulation can help reduce heat transfer and ease the workload on your air conditioner.

Sealing gaps around doors, windows, and other openings can also improve efficiency. These small improvements help prevent conditioned air from escaping while reducing outdoor air infiltration. Why HVAC Maintenance Still Matters

Even with excellent insulation, your HVAC system still requires routine care. Dirty coils, clogged filters, and worn components can reduce efficiency and increase operating costs. Regular maintenance helps ensure your system performs at its best while maximizing the benefits of improved insulation.
